As a Texan, I agree with you! I don't blame you a bit: those issues are international embarrassments.

It's worse than you think. The State, that is the GOP-dominated State, is actively taking away local control from city governments. Specifically Austin, called out by name(!) but other cities and counties as well. For example, we voted to ban single-use plastic bags in our county. They tangle in fences, blow down the street like tumbleweeds, etc. For awhile it was a big hassle to bring bags, but the stores went back to paper and to re-usable plastic bags for a small fee. Now the Legislature is back in town, and they see the bag bans as tantamount to Communism. Forget our schools are chronically underfunded to the point of Federal court orders. Forget property taxes skyrocketing, driving people out of their homes. Oh wait, that's only happening in Austin, so screw 'em. Ideology has supplanted reason, it's ridiculous.
